I know an e36 M3 exhaust will bolt-up with to any e36 3.25/3.28 BMW without any difficulties. Is there any actual benefit hp wise to doing this? Is the sound louder and deeper all the time? Does it ever get annoying? Does all M3's exhausts come with chrome tips? Is this mod worth it for about $200 (compared to $500+ for an aftermarket exhaust)??

I am asking about a 3.25 if it makes a difference.

I have one, no noticible performance difference, I can hear it with the radio off, never bothersome even at high speeds, I have stainless tips, and I think they all are. I wouldn't pay 200+ for one, I got mine for $100.

Aftermarkets are 30lbs lighter. They show up for sale on boards to if you hold out.
